Question to the Department for Work and Pensions:
To ask the Secretary of State for Work and Pensions, what proportion of claimants have received their full universal credit payment within six weeks in (a) Newcastle upon Tyne, (b) the North East and (c) England since the introduction of that payment.
There is no data broken down by area or region. However, the latest published data on gov.uk, shows that, nationally, 81% of new Universal Credit households received their first payment in full and on time. Across the whole of Universal Credit 92% of all households received full payment on time.
